I have seen about 4 or 5 of his Cage Warriors and Cage Rage fights. From what I saw, he is incredibly talented. His skill set is very diverse. However, Audie is right when he makes the point that it is very hard to assess European fighters' overall talent due to the fact that the competition is kind of weak.
He is however a BJJ and a Kickboxing champion, so he has a great foundation for success.
We will get a pretty good indication after UFC 66 given the fact that the man they are putting him in the ring with isn't exactly a can. Eric is a good prospect in his own right, even though he is pretty one dimensional from what I know of him.
I am looking to see how Bisping controls the game on the feet and if he can prevent Schafer from taking him down.
I personally believe in Bisping and am excited to see if he is indeed what I think he is.
